GALASHIELS Community Council has received a generous donation from the customers of Alex Dalgetty and Sons.
The cheque was presented to the community council chair, Judith Cleghorn by Craig Murray, the great-great grandson of Alex Dalgetty.
Customers from the local bakery raised the money after making donations in the Galashiels shop. The total given to the community council was £546.
On Thursday, January 30, members of the Gala in Bloom sub-group from the community council were at Bank Street Gardens helping to clear up any weeds and tidy the flower beds before planting for spring and summer.
Members of the council and Mr Murray were also joined by the newly appointed community enterprise manager for Energise Galashiels, Douglas Watt.
As previously reported, Mr Watt's new role will see him help revitalise Galashiels town centre over the next 12 months, including the installation of street art and murals in the town.
